South Africa’s tax authority published draft guidelines on Wednesday that outline how crypto assets are taxed under the Income Tax Act and capital gains rules. The guidance clarifies that crypto activities such as trading, swapping, and spending are treated as disposals for tax purposes and emphasizes that tax treatment depends on the taxpayer’s specific circumstances. The draft states that crypto assets are not legal tender or foreign currency but are considered intangible assets. SARS said the taxpayer’s intention at the time of acquisition, disposal, and while holding the asset influences whether the activity is classified as trading or long‑term investment, requiring a broad assessment of relevant facts. The document also notes that crypto may be subject to donations tax, with rates ranging from 20% to 25% based on value. Public comment on the draft is open until August 31, and the authority said the guidance is intended to provide interpretive clarity rather than introduce new legal obligations. The proposal follows Chainalysis data showing about $26 billion in crypto value received in South Africa over the past year, with institutional transactions representing the largest share, and it is expected to affect millions of holders as the rules are finalized.
